Very rarely does a Manzanita home come along that checks so many boxes on the quintessential beach house wish list. 105 North Ave was one of those rare finds: a vintage 1940 cottage full of charm, thoughtfully updated for modern coastal living, and located just steps from the sand.
Listed by Meadow Davis and sold with buyer representation by Leisha Mizee-Riggert, both of Home + Sea Realty, this sale brought together local listing strategy and buyer guidance in one highly desirable Manzanita beach-close setting.
Built in 1940, the home featured 4 bedrooms, 2 full bathrooms, and 1,591 square feet of living space on a 4,791-square-foot lot. The cottage blended nostalgia and comfort, with beamed high ceilings, abundant natural light, engineered hardwood, skylight, vaulted ceiling, furnished presentation, laundry, quartz finishes, wall-to-wall carpet, and a floor plan that felt both cozy and open.
The kitchen included a built-in range, built-in refrigerator, dishwasher, quartz finishes, and stainless steel appliances. A wood-burning fireplace added the genuine crackle and warmth of a classic beach cottage, while WiFi-controlled radiant in-floor heat, wall heaters, and zoned heating brought ease and comfort to the home’s vintage character.
The layout included an airy primary bedroom with ensuite bath, along with three additional bedrooms that offered flexibility for family, guests, work-from-home space, or favorite beachgoers. With its manageable footprint and thoughtful updates, 105 North Ave offered a rare combination of old-soul character and modern convenience.
The exterior added even more appeal. Beautifully maintained shiplap siding, a wraparound deck, covered deck space, open east-facing deck areas, and a tool shed helped extend daily life outdoors. Whether watching the rain from the covered portion of the deck, enjoying sun-drenched morning coffee, or gathering beneath the stars, the outdoor spaces were an important part of the home’s coastal rhythm.
The location was exceptional. From the front door, it took only a few strides to check the surf and just a few more to reach the beach. Downtown Manzanita was also close by, with the heart of town only about five blocks away through quiet neighborhood streets.
With beach proximity, vintage cottage character, a wraparound deck, modern systems, off-street parking, and a setting near both the ocean and town, 105 North Ave captured the kind of coastal lifestyle many buyers hope to find.
105 North Ave sold on July 29, 2026, for $1,155,000, closing $5,000 over its $1,150,000 list price.
